The compact version of Heinrichs’ major work on democracy — for those who want the argument without the 600-page apparatus.

The core: Our democracy isn’t too little democratic — it’s structurally wrong. Economy, politics, culture, and fundamental values are all crammed into a single parliamentary pot, where the economy always wins. The solution is a four-parliament democracy, in which each social level gets its own democratic voice.

This volume contains two independent texts:

  • Revolution of Democracy — Manifesto: The condensed version of the main argument, freshly written (not merely shortened)
  • Can Democracy Work Differently? A compact study on the synthesis of direct and parliamentary democracy

‘Easy to read, sometimes even casual’ (Deutschlandfunk) — but with the same unusual substance. For anyone who wants to understand why firebreaks against populism are not a structural answer — and what would be needed instead.
